WisdomTree U.S. Multifactor Fund (USMF) belongs to the US Multi-Factor segment. First Trust S&P 500 Diversified Free Cash Flow ETF (FCFY) is part of the US Large Cap segment. USMF's top 3 sector exposures are Information Technology, Financials and Consumer Discretionary. In contrast, FCFY's top sector exposures are Information Technology, Financials and Health Care. USMF is less exp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.28%, versus 0.6% for FCFY. USMF is up 0.83% year-to-date (YTD) with -$18M in YTD flows. Frequently asked questions about USMF and FCFY

How have the USMF and FCFY ETFs performed in 2026?

As of April 30, 2026, USMF is up 0.83% year-to-date (YTD), while FCFY has lost -1.96%. That puts USMF better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: USMF or FCFY?

Year-to-date, the USMF ETF saw -$18M in flows, compared to -$20K for FCFY.

Which ETF is more volatile: USMF or FCFY?

Over the past year, USMF had a volatility of 10.64%, while FCFY experienced 17.09%.

Which ETF is bigger: USMF or FCFY?

As of April 30, 2026, USMF holds $357.55 M in assets under management (AUM), while FCFY manages $1.35 M.

What sectors do the USMF and FCFY ETFs invest in?

USMF leans toward sectors like Information Technology, Financials and Consumer Discretionary. Meanwhile, FCFY focuses on Information Technology, Financials and Health Care.

What are the top holdings of the USMF ETF and FCFY ETF?

USMF top holdings include VERISIGN, MOTOROLA SOLUTIONS and CISCO-T. FCFY holds in its top three: SKYWORKS SOLUTIONS, ON SEMICONDUCTOR and FOX CORP.

Which ETF is more diversified: USMF or FCFY?

USMF holds 200 securities with 18.52% of its assets in the top 15. FCFY has 100 securities and a top 15 weight of 33.94%.
